Answer: No, as the total cost of the 3 shirts w/ sales tax is $45.36 and she only has $45.
Step-by-step explanation:
Start by finding the price of one shirt on sale.

This equals 3.6 which is how much will be deducted from the original price.
One shirt costs
when its 20% off.
This is equal to $14.40.
Since she wants to buy 3 of them we just multiply the $14.40 by 3.

This equals $43.2 but this is without a 5% sales tax which is normally added to the total end price.
To add a sales tax you take the sales tax percent plus 1 and multiply it to the $43.2.

This means the total price of Kayla's purchase will be $45.36.
This is over her $45 she has so she can not buy it.
Answer: w=(P - 2L)/2
Step-by-step explanation:
P=2L+2W
P - 2L=2W
Divide both sides by 2
(P - 2L)/2=2W/2
(P - 2L)/2=W
W=(P - 2L)/2
